More than a Road Companion: The Benefits of Having a Travel Acoustic Guitar

October 8, 2018 by Carter Leave a Comment

Why would anyone want a travel guitar? Doesn’t it sound like a toy, something that’s really more fit for kids? There’s no way it can possibly produce a good sound, right?

Ah, it’s a good thing we’ve brought those questions out in the open, because those are the top issues that guitar players have with small-bodied acoustic guitars. We’re here to address them and in so doing highlight the benefits that having a travel guitar can give to musicians. Let’s get the ball rolling!

Why should you use a travel acoustic guitar?

A travel acoustic guitar isn’t just a handy instrument for trips on the road. Because of its smaller and more compact size, it’s a lot better to bring along with you when you’re taking a plane ride and you don’t want to risk your primary guitar getting damaged or lost in transit.

Here are other top benefits of using a travel acoustic:

  • Because it’s so easy to pick up, you will be more inclined to play it, therefore getting more practice time so you can become a better musician.
  • Travel guitars have a compact body but most models feature a full scale, offering a familiar playing feel.
  • You can play to your heart’s content even when other people are asleep. There are so-called “silent guitars” that don’t have the traditional acoustic guitar body but have the acoustic guitar sound, thanks to electronic systems that let you hear what you’re playing through headphones.
  • They are stage-ready. Many travel acoustic guitar models come equipped with a preamp-pickup system for situations when you need your sound to be amplified.
  • It gives you something to do! If you’re waiting at the airport or are stuck in a traffic jam, you can make good use of the time by playing a guitar. A travel acoustic guitar with its portable size and light weight is the perfect companion for such situations.
  • It’s a suitable instrument for petite or small-handed guitar players. If you find a full-size guitar uncomfortable to play, then go a size smaller and choose a travel acoustic guitar. There are several models that sound and play as well as a full-size guitar without the bulk.

Does it have a tinny sound?

Because travel guitars have a smaller body, their sound isn’t the same as full-sized instruments. Compared with dreadnoughts, a travel guitar may have a thinner tone, but that is something that can be expected from a small-bodied guitar. Still, there are models that deliver a rich tone – not as rich or big as that of larger models, but still quite impressive considering their size.

Isn’t it for kids?

Yes. But while a travel guitar is definitely suitable and more comfortable for kids to play, it is also a fantastic option for grownups who want a smaller instrument. You will find that the best acoustic guitars are well-built, durable, extremely playable and deliver a sound that even professional musicians love.

Can you improve the sound?

Thanks to innovations in the realm of acoustic amplification, you can shape the tone and add to the volume of a travel guitar. There are aftermarket pickups available, and some models already come equipped with the electronics you need for tone shaping and amplification. Investing in quality acoustic guitar electronics is something you will have to do sooner or later down the road anyway, especially if you plan on performing and recording in the future.

In summary, a travel-friendly acoustic guitar can provide you with benefits aside from convenience and ease of handling during a trip. It’s an ideal everyday companion that lets you play anywhere and anytime. There’s a travel guitar for every need and preference, so take time to research and shop around!
